Access & Visitation Hotline: This statewide hotline assists parents navigating shared parenting time issues by providing legal information and referrals. In 2020, over 26,000 families were served through this hotline. The hotline is federally funded and administered by the Office of the Attorney General’s Child Support Division. Internship Responsibilities: An intern working with the Access & Visitation Hotline will assist the program manager with services provided on the hotline, including answering calls and developing written materials. An intern would learn about family dynamics, legal information and referrals related to shared parenting time. The intern is expected to: · Work closely with experienced attorney to gain hands-on experience with families navigating co-parenting issues. · Provide information and referrals to parents about parenting orders. · Communicate with manger to identify additional legal needs of the callers/website users/makes referrals to appropriate resources. · Conduct interviews, gather demographic information and explain the limited nature of services that can be offered to hotline callers. Supervising attorney is experienced at providing students with varied and challenging assignments, along with opportunities to observe or participate in activities of the office that would be educational for students. Mission Statement
The Child Support Division of the Office of the Attorney General of Texas has a responsibility to assist parents in obtaining the financial support necessary for children to grow up and succeed in life.
Description
As the official child support enforcement agency for the State of Texas, the Office of the Attorney General provides services for parents who wish to obtain or provide support for their children.
The Child Support Division determines, on a case-by-case basis, which of the child support services listed below are appropriate:
- Locating the absent parent
- Establishing paternity
- Establishing and enforcing child support orders
- Establishing and enforcing medical support orders
- Reviewing and adjusting child support payments
- Collecting and distributing child support payments
The Office of the Attorney General provides parents with a full range of child support services. The services are required by federal law and funded by the federal government and the State of Texas.
